Our new paper about gravitational wave based lens reconstruction is now online!

Posted on July 5, 2024July 8, 2024 by Jason Poon

Since the gravitational lensing of light was first observed around one hundred years ago, it has became and developed into a standard, mature tool in studying astrophysics and cosmology, for instance, studying the structure of the (lens) galaxy and measuring Hubble constant.
